Goodreads Summary:
Lenzi hears voices and has visions – gravestones, floods, a boy with steel gray eyes. Her boyfriend, Zak, can’t help, and everything keeps getting louder and more intense. Then Lenzi meets Alden, the boy from her dreams, who reveals that she’s a reincarnated Speaker – someone who can talk to and help lost souls – and that he has been her Protector for centuries.
Now Lenzi must choose between her life with Zak and the life she is destined to lead with Alden. But time is running out: a malevolent spirit is out to destroy Lenzi, and he will kill her if she doesn’t make a decision soon.

My Review:
When I first began Shattered Soul, I really had my doubts about it. I didn’t like where Lenzi started or all the shattered pieces of her life. She seemed on the verge of cracking just in the first chapter. And I definitely had my doubts about Zak, her boyfriend. I didn’t like his influence and even though he was trying to take care of her, he was holding her back. It wasn’t until Alden appeared that some hope blossomed. I loved his character, but his connection to Lenzi made him subordinate. He had to follow her lead and her commands, a quality I generally don’t like in male characters. I prefer partnerships.
But as I wandered deeper into the novel’s pages, it turned out to be an amazing book. Lenzi and Alden grew dramatically in their relationship. Also the mystery of who Lenzi was in her past lives and the soul trying to kill her became addicting. I wanted to know more and I still want to know more.
Shattered Soul is a haunting tale and my first favorite novel of the year. I really loved it and I highly recommend reading it!
